What screeding does is apply a smooth, level coating of material over a subfloor so it's ready for the final covering. You'll find it offers a steady, even foundation for your choice of tiles, wood, carpets, or any flooring finish you have in mind. If you don't get the screeding right, your floor could end up cracked, unstable, and prone to damage.

Types of Screed:
There's more than one kind of screed, and each has its place depending on the job requirements. You can't go wrong with the traditional sand and cement combo - it's a cost-conscious way to get a sturdy foundation. For big projects, liquid or self-levelling screed really does the trick, especially in underfloor heating, flowing perfectly to achieve a smooth surface. Instead of being trowelled manually, this screed is pumped into place, enabling it to cover large spaces swiftly while delivering a flawless finish.
If you're considering bonded screeds, they're applied directly to the substrate with a bonding agent for extra durability, making them perfect for spaces like garages, warehouses, and commercial floors that get a lot of use.
Underfloor Heating:
Underfloor heating and screeding are a match made in heaven - a well-laid screed protects the pipes and distributes heat evenly. A badly applied screed won't just affect comfort - it can reduce efficiency and lead to heating system faults that are tricky to fix.
Don't forget about drying time if you're working with screeding combined with underfloor heating. If the system is switched on too soon, it can crack and the surface can become uneven. A full curing period is necessary for the screed before introducing the heating, which should be done gradually to prevent stress on the material. Sorting this stage out ensures the floor remains solid, the heat is evenly spread, and the system works as it should for years to come.

Thickness:
Screed thickness deserves some thought - too thin, and it breaks under pressure; too thick, and drying grinds the project to a halt. Aim for 4-5cm with standard screeds to ensure a solid base, but remember that specialist screeds could vary in thickness based on their application.
In installations involving floating screeds for underfloor heating or insulation, thickness matters; 65mm is the basic requirement, while 75mm is better suited for high-traffic areas. A little mistake can lead to more than just an aesthetic problem; it may also compromise the floor's performance and lifespan. For heavy use, you need a screed that's been specifically formulated to provide the right balance of depth, strength, and drying time.
Drying Time:
If you're screeding, drying time is a factor you can't ignore - it's what ensures the floor stays solid and reliable. Traditional screeds tend to take their time - weeks, in fact - but faster-setting or liquid versions can speed things up to just days. Rushing the process of laying flooring can lead to a range of problems, including warping, lifting, and mould, all of which can be costly to fix.
